Best dog parks in Lee's Summit, MO
Lee's Summit, MO offers a solid mix of dog parks and dog-friendly green spaces, giving dog owners several worthwhile choices when looking for the best dog parks in Lee's Summit, MO. This local dog park mix is solid and locally varied, with 7 total results, including 4 dedicated dog parks. Across rated listings, the overall average is about 4.6/5 from roughly 3,503 combined Google reviews, and Lea McKeighan Park - South, Swope Dog Park, and Blue Springs Dog Park stand out as some of the most established names for anyone researching top-rated dog parks in Lee's Summit, MO. Looking across the individual park summaries, the best dog parks in Lee's Summit, MO tend to stand out for useful park extras, friendly regulars, and shade and tree cover, making the area especially appealing for dogs that need room to run, small dogs or homes with multiple dog sizes, and owners who want shade, seating, and water access. The main tradeoff for dog owners is that crowd or owner behavior can vary by time of day and maintenance can be uneven, so the right fit may depend on whether you want a quiet everyday dog park, a busier off-leash social spot, or a larger park with more room to roam.

Lea McKeighan Park - South
People say this park offers a walking path, playground, and open field for various activities. They highlight the clean and safe environment, and the ample amenities such as benches, restrooms, and a pavilion. They also like the inclusive features, such as the sign language guide at the children's area.

Happy Tails Park
Dog owners say this dog park offers a spacious area for dogs to play and exercise, with a separate section for small dogs, an agility course, a walking path, and a playground for kids. They also highlight the friendly atmosphere, the well-maintained facilities, and the convenient amenities, such as water fountains, waste bags, and restrooms.

Dogwood Park
People say this dog park offers a spacious area for dogs to run, a walking path, a water station, a splash pad, and an agility section. They highlight the friendly atmosphere and the opportunity for dogs to socialize and play. They also like the clean facilities and the well-maintained walking path.

Swope Dog Park
People say this dog park offers a large, off-leash area with varied terrain, wooded areas, and a walking trail. They highlight the park provides a fun and social experience for dogs, with plenty of space to run and explore. They also like the friendly community and the convenient parking.

Blue Springs Dog Park
People say this dog park offers a large, fenced area with shade trees, trails, and an open playground with obstacles. They highlight the friendly people and well-mannered dogs, and the availability of water and a hose for cleaning. They also like the wood chip ground cover, which prevents mud.
